Football book authored by College Hall of Fame coach Dr. John W. Wilce and published in 1923 by Charles Scriber's Sons in New York. This book was signed and inscribed on the inside fly page by Coach Wilce and made out to the long-time secretary of Lynn W. St. John in Ohio State's Athletic Office and reads:

To Miss Finch

With appreciation of her most pleasing and efficient contributions to the "good of the athletic order" with my particular thanks from the football end.

J.W. Wilce M.D. 

12-13-23

It wasn't until the arrival of Jack Wilce that Ohio State found stability at the head coaching position. He'd coach from 1913-1928, leading Ohio State to their first ever win over rival Michigan in 1919. He finished with a record that of 78-33-9 and was inducted into the College Football Hall of Fame in 1954.
